Health outcomes of lifestyle treatment for patients with obesity before and during the COVID-19 pandemic—a retrospective pre-post study
BackgroundIn Norway, one treatment option for patients with obesity has been a multi-component lifestyle program with a continuous stay at rehabilitation centers.
